Factors to Consider When Choosing Best Pots For African Violets

Ideal Pot Size

You might be tempted to give your plant plenty of room to grow, but African violets actually prefer to be slightly root-bound. A container that is too large holds excess moisture in the soil, which leads to root rot before the plant can absorb it. Aim for a pot that is one-third the diameter of the leaf span.

Porous Material Benefits

Clay or unglazed terracotta pots are often considered the gold standard for these plants. Because they are porous, they allow air to reach the roots and help excess moisture evaporate through the walls. This creates a breathable environment that prevents the soil from staying soggy for too long.

Self Watering Features

African violets are notoriously finicky about watering, as getting water on their leaves causes unsightly spots. Using self-watering pots with a reservoir system allows the plant to draw up moisture through a wick from the bottom. This ensures the soil stays consistently damp without you ever needing to pour water directly onto the foliage.

Adequate Drainage Holes

If you choose not to use a self-watering system, you must ensure your pot has at least one generous drainage hole at the bottom. Without this, water settles at the base of the pot, turning the potting medium into a swamp. A reliable drainage hole is the best insurance policy against sudden plant decline.

Depth Versus Width

These plants have relatively shallow root systems and do not require deep pots. Standard pots are often too tall, meaning you waste soil and increase the risk of water logging at the bottom. Look for shallow azalea pots or specialized violet pots that offer a wider surface area relative to their height.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use a decorative ceramic pot without holes?

You can use a decorative outer container, but only if you keep the plant inside a plastic nursery pot first. This method, often called double potting, allows you to pull the inner pot out for watering and ensure it drains completely. Never plant directly into a container that lacks a drainage opening.

How do I know if the pot is the right size?

If the leaves look like they are barely wider than the rim of the pot, you have found the perfect fit. If you see a lot of empty soil around the edges of the leaves, the container is too big. A small pot mimics their natural habitat in rocky crevices where space is limited.

Should I worry about the pot material being too heavy?

Terra cotta is indeed heavier than plastic, which is helpful if your plant has become top-heavy. The extra weight provides a stable base that prevents the plant from tipping over as it grows. Just be aware that heavier pots are harder to move if you have a large collection.

Is it necessary to buy pots specifically labeled for African violets?

While not strictly required, these pots are usually designed with the correct shallow proportions and often include wicking systems. They save you the trouble of hunting for specific dimensions that match the needs of your plant. They are a convenient shortcut for busy plant owners.

Why do the rims of my clay pots get a white crust?

That white crust is a buildup of mineral salts from your water or fertilizer. It is harmless but can look unsightly against the dark foliage of your violet. You can easily wipe it away with a damp cloth or a stiff brush during your routine cleaning.
